Inspecting the Foundation of Your Row Units
Prior to moving to the field, a comprehensive physical examination of each row unit is needed to ensure mechanical consistency. Worn elements are usually the quiet culprits behind uneven introduction and misses. Beginning by examining the disc openers to ensure they preserve a sharp, clean edge. In the often-abrasive soils discovered across the state, these discs can wear down swiftly. If they shed way too much size, they will certainly fall short to develop the crisp V-shaped trench required for appropriate seed placement. Replacing these components early stops the "W" shaped furrow that results in air pockets and poor seed-to-soil contact.
Examine the identical arms and bushings for any type of extreme play or wobbling. If these elements are loose, the row device might bounce as you take a trip across the field, specifically if you are growing into high-residue situations or irregular surface. Stability is crucial to preserving a consistent deepness. While you are at the row device, take a minute to examine your John Deere utility tractor to guarantee the hitch height is level. A planter that runs as well nose-down or tail-high will not engage the soil properly, causing problems with both the opening discs and the closing wheels.
Enhancing Seed Metering for Accuracy
The heart of any type of planting operation is the metering system. Whether you are collaborating with corn, soybeans, or grain sorghum, the objective is best singulation. Kansas farmers usually manage differing seed sizes and shapes depending on the crossbreed or selection chosen for the year. This variability implies that a setting made use of last season might not be ideal for today's seed whole lot. It is an excellent method to take the meters apart and clean out any kind of recurring dust, graphite, or particles that may have accumulated throughout storage.
Testing your meters on a stand or performing a fixed calibration can reveal concerns before they create issues in the dust. Search for cracked covers or used seals that could trigger vacuum leaks. If the vacuum cleaner pressure is irregular, you will likely see a rise in doubles or misses. For those utilizing a John Deere planter, making certain the vacuum cleaner seals are pliable and the knockout wheels are in good condition will assist keep the accuracy required for high-yield environments. Putting in the time to confirm these settings currently conserves the stress of seeing irregular rows later in the spring.
Changing for Kansas Soil Irregularity
One of the greatest difficulties in Kansas is the diversity of dirt types. In the western part of the state, where wetness is usually the limiting element, growing deepness might need to be a little much deeper to get to constant subsoil wetness. In from this source contrast, the larger soils in central and eastern Kansas can stay cool and damp much longer right into the springtime. If you plant as well superficial in these problems, the seed might struggle with changing temperature levels; too deep, and it could rot before it can arise. Discovering the "sweet spot"-- normally around two inches for corn-- is vital.
Down pressure is one more critical modification that should be handled area by area. If you are relocating from a tilled field to a no-till circumstance with hefty corn stalks, the amount of force required to maintain the row device at the wanted deepness will certainly change. Excessive down pressure in wet Kansas clay can result in sidewall compaction, producing a tough obstacle that origins can not quickly pass through. Alternatively, if the dirt is firm and you have not enough down stress, the devices will certainly "ride up," leading to shallow-planted seeds that dry swiftly. Constant "dig checks" behind the maker are the only method to make sure your settings match the fact of the ground.
Guaranteeing Correct Closing and Seed-to-Soil Contact
The final action in the growing process is closing the seed trench. In the wind-prone environment of the Great Plains, an open or improperly firmed trench can permit the soil around the seed to dry out in an issue of hours. The closing wheels must be centered precisely over the trench to fracture the sidewalls and press the soil firmly against the seed. This eliminates air pockets and guarantees the seed can imbibe the wetness it requires to kickstart the germination procedure.
If you notice the trench is not closing completely, or if the soil is being embeded also snugly, readjust the springtime tension on the closing wheels. In wetter conditions, you may need to lighten the stress to stay clear of over-packing the surface area, which can bring about crusting.
